Enerpac was presented with Grainger's
prestigious Partners in Performance Award for 2006 at Grainger's
annual supplier conference held March 14, 2007 in Rosemont, Ill.
Grainger, a leading broad line supplier of facilities maintenance
products serving businesses and institutions throughout North America,
presents the award annually to a select group of suppliers for
outstanding performance throughout the year. This is the second
consecutive year Enerpac has won this award.
Grainger's Partners in Performance Award recognizes suppliers who
achieve excellence in several categories, including responsiveness,
information integrity, cost control, on time shipping, management
commitment and order fulfillment. Grainger suppliers receive ratings
throughout the year for their performance in each of these categories.
Approximately 2 percent of Grainger's 1,200 suppliers receive this award
each year.

About Actuant
Actuant, headquartered in Butler, Wisconsin, is a diversified industrial
company with operations in more than 30 countries. The Actuant
businesses are market leaders in highly engineered position and motion
control systems and branded hydraulic and electrical tools and supplies.
Since its creation through a spin-off in 2000, Actuant has grown its
sales from $482 million to over $1.3 billion and its market
capitalization from $113 million to over $1.3 billion. The Company
employs a workforce of more than 6,700 worldwide. Actuant Corporation

About Grainger
W.W. Grainger, Inc. (NYSE: GWW), with 2006 sales of $5.9 billion, is a
leading broad line supplier of facilities maintenance products serving
businesses and institutions in Canada, China, Mexico and the United
States. Through a highly integrated network including nearly 600
branches, 18 distribution centers and multiple Web sites, Grainger's
employees help customers get the job done, saving them time and money by
having the right products to keep their facilities running. Grainger is
